Picture Perfect and More


Good Day,
Once again Cindy Powell has made a very pretty card.  Cindy shows us how we can use many of our tools to complete a pretty card.  Cindy has used Oval Punches, the Perfect Picture stamp set which includes the Humming Bird.  She also used a retired Embossing Folder.  The grass is made with our Fringe Scissors and also ran the Detailed Floral and Flourish Thinits with the Big Shot. Then she embellished with a few white pearls. 

I think Cindy gets the prize for using the most tools on a single card.  Way to go Cindy.

Curtain or Drapery Fold Cards



Today I am posting two cards I did using the curtain or drapery fold technique.  Many demos have been using this technique and so I wanted to give it a go.  A couple of my customers had already tried this but each one is always a little different.  Cut your DSP at 11 1/2 by 4.  Score at 3, 4, 6, 7, 9, and 10 then measure down on the 10" side 1and1/2 ".  Cut from the scored 3 inch line up to the marked 1 1/2" line.  You will not use the triangle piece of DSP you just cut off for this card.

  • DSP is on page 172 "Affectionately Yours"
  • Card Stock on the above card is Night of Navy, Watermelon and Mint Macaron
  • Ink is Watermelon Wonder
  • Ribbon is the new 5/8 inch Watermelon stripped
  • The flower is from the Beautiful Bunch (retired) however any flower will do.
  • The punch coordinates with the Beautiful Bunch Stamp Set and is also used for the leaves
  • A large Rhinestone (also retired) sets off the flower.

  • Card Stock is Daffodil Delight and Crushed Cucumber for the leaves
  • The rest of the recipe is the same as above.

Wild About Flowers

 My customers really helped me attain a new level during Sale-A-Brations this year.  I decided to offer a Free Stamp Class for each of my buying ladies.  We used the Stamp Set Wild About Flowers which is in the new 2016-17 Catalog on page 112.

We used the out going In Colors and Ribbon with the Wild About Flowers set.  Because I did not have the Lost Lagoon Ribbon we used the Washi tape for that card.




We stamped the flower to match the front on the inside of the card.  My customers like to have the inside without sentiment so they can write their own notes.
